As of July 2026, the population of Zimbabwe is 17.7 million. The number of inhabitants has increased by 358 thousand in the last year, representing a growth of 2.05%. The median age of the population has increased in recent years, rising from 17.2 years in 2016 to 19 years in 2026. Currently, life expectancy at birth is 62.4 years and population density is 45.8 inhabitants per square kilometer.
The population growth rate of Zimbabwe peaked in 1980, reaching around 8.95% annually, but has since declined to approximately 2.02% in 2026. The annual increase in the number of people has also decreased from a peak of around 630.26 thousand in 1980 to nearly 357.96 thousand in 2026.
In Zimbabwe, life expectancy at birth has been increasing, with the indicator rising from 45.4 years in 2006 to 62.4 years in 2026, representing an increase de 17 years over the past 2 decades.
The cities of Zimbabwe are mostly small, but 8 stand out with more than 100 thousand inhabitants. The most populous city is Harare, con una diferencia significativa sobre las demás, alcanzando approximately 1.5 million inhabitants. It is followed by Bulawayo with 666 thousand and Chitungwiza, Harare with 371.2 thousand.
These are the 20 most populous cities in Zimbabwe:
| # | City | Population |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Harare | 1,542,813 |
| 2 | Bulawayo | 665,952 |
| 3 | Chitungwiza, Harare | 371,246 |
| 4 | Mutare, Manicaland | 224,802 |
| 5 | Epworth, Harare | 206,365 |
| 6 | Gweru, Midlands Province | 158,200 |
| 7 | Kwekwe, Midlands Province | 119,863 |
| 8 | Kadoma, Mashonaland West | 117,381 |
| 9 | Ruwa, Mashonaland East Province | 94,083 |
| 10 | Chinhoyi, Mashonaland West | 90,800 |
| # | City | Population |
|---|---|---|
| 11 | Masvingo, Masvingo Province | 90,286 |
| 12 | Norton, Mashonaland West | 87,039 |
| 13 | Marondera, Mashonaland East Province | 66,204 |
| 14 | Chegutu, Mashonaland West | 65,800 |
| 15 | Zvishavane, Masvingo Province | 59,717 |
| 16 | Beitbridge, Matabeleland South Province | 58,574 |
| 17 | Bindura, Mashonaland Central | 50,400 |
| 18 | Redcliff, Midlands Province | 41,526 |
| 19 | Chiredzi, Masvingo Province | 40,100 |
| 20 | Hwange, Matabeleland North | 39,750 |
